The fuel filter on the 1999 Dodge Dakota is a combination Fuel Filter/Pressure Regulator. It is mounted to the top of the Fuel Pump which is mounted on the fuel tank. You must remove the fuel tank to change the fuel pump. Depressurize the fuel system, Drop the tank, replace the pump.
The fuel filter is part of the fuel pump. You have to remove the rear seat to access the pump. There is an access hole in the floor. There is a special tool required to remove the fuel pump retaining ring.
